Transaction 8db69e73bb798fd50f14ba4fe3a363602f114028a842a0a7df9a28590d7f55ea
1 Input
1 Output
-
8db69e73bb798fd50f14ba4fe3a363602f114028a842a0a7df9a28590d7f55ea:0
- value
- 4418834
- script pubkey
- OP_0 OP_PUSHBYTES_20 6a64eee6502553abcb5a20ec3413da2dc069c2ef
- address
- bc1qdfjwaejsy4f6hj66yrkrgy769hqxnsh0nfmr37